Eddie Howe on Newcastle United goalkeeper Aaron Ramsdale

Schar and Woltemade will grab the headlines after finding the net, but Newcastle also had Aaron Ramsdale to thank.

The goalkeeper came in for Nick Pope and produced two moments of real quality in the second half.

Ramsdale made a flying save to deny Pape Matar Sarr, before making a sharp save to keep out a Richarlison effort.

This was Ramsdale’s second appearance of the season, with both games coming in the Carabao Cup.

Ramsdale is taking his chance in the cup, and Howe has praised the goalkeeper’s performance.

Speaking on Sky Sports after the final whistle, Howe hailed Ramsdale for stepping up with ‘really, really good saves’ to keep Tottenham at bay.

Howe added that Ramsdale commanded his penalty area well and showed strong distribution with the ball at his feet.

Ramsdale’s attitude has been ‘first class’ according to Howe, with the goalkeeper showing real enthusiasm despite being stuck on the bench in the Premier League.

“Tottenham had their moments,” said Howe.

“I thought it was an even game in some respects; they attacked well and gave us problems, but Aaron, when needed, made a number of really, really good saves.

“He controlled his area really well, and I think the added thing with him is that his distribution is very good, too. It was a very good night for him. I’m delighted for him personally, because, since he’s come to the club, his attitude every day has been first class. There has not been a moment where his enthusiasm has dropped, I think he’s delighted to be here, he wants to play for the club, and that was a great game for him,” he added.

Aaron Ramsdale will have loved beating Tottenham Hotspur

Ramsdale is on loan at Newcastle from Southampton, but he will still hold his time at Arsenal close to his heart.

The 27-year-old spent three years at Arsenal and certainly loved his time in North London.

Beyond Tottenham being Arsenal’s rivals, some Newcastle fans may remember that Ramsdale was at the centre of an incident with a Spurs fan in 2023.

A Tottenham supporter ran onto the pitch and attempted to kick Ramsdale after a 2-0 Arsenal win in a North London derby.

Ramsdale may have left Arsenal more than a year ago, but beating Spurs will always be sweet for him – especially as he looks to stake a claim for a long-term Newcastle future.
